绵羊肺炎支原体灭活疫苗的研制

摘要: 绵羊肺炎支原体引起绵羊及山羊非典型肺炎,分布广泛,危害严重。本试验旨在研制绵羊肺炎支原体灭活疫苗。采用改良Thiaucourt's培养基对绵羊肺炎支原体临床分离株SC02进行培养,收集生长滴度达109 CCU/mL的培养物,浓缩20倍后灭活,制备油佐剂疫苗。选择绵羊肺炎支原体抗体阴性的6月龄健康山羊经颈部皮下接种该疫苗5.0 mL/只(2×1010 CCU/mL),免疫后21 d,试验组与对照组山羊经气管接种绵羊肺炎支原体强毒Y98株5.0 mL/只(≥2×1010 CCU/mL),测量体温、观察临床症状,并于攻毒后30 d剖检,观察肺脏病理变化。结果表明,试验组5只山羊均获得免疫保护,全部精神状况良好,临诊和剖检均未见异常;对照组5只山羊出现咳嗽、发热、流鼻涕等症状,剖杀后见肺脏组织有典型的肺炎病理变化。本研究结果表明,该疫苗对山羊有良好的免疫保护作用。

Abstract: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ae, the cause of a typical pneumonia of sheep and goats, is responsible for important economic losses in ovine industry worldwide. The aim of this study was to develop an inactivated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ae vaccine.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ae isolate SC02 was screened and cultured in modified Thiaucourt's broth media and harvested when the titers reached 109 CCU/mL. The cultures were concentrated 20 folds as antigens for oil adjuvant vaccine preparation. Six-month-old goats which without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ae antibody were injected subcutaneously with 5.0ml(2×1010 CCU/mL) the vaccine. 21 days after immunity, the goats, including tested and controlled goats, were tracheally inoculated with 5.0 mL(≥2×1010 CCU/mL) highly virulent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ae strain Y98,and the temperature and clinical symptoms were observed daily.All goats were dissected to observe pathological changes post 30 days of injection of Y98 strain. The results showed that all five goats inoculated vaccine did not appear clinical symptoms and pathological changes; conversely, the control goats had developed clinical symptoms with cough, fever, runny nose. Moreover, typically lung pathological changes of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ae were observed in controll ainmals in anatomical examinations. The results showed that the vaccine developed in this study can protect goats effectively against Mycoplasma ovipneumoniae.
